Wallpaper

Rolled fragment of gilt-figure wallpaper from Edgartown, Massachusetts. Embossed flower and fern bouquet figures spaced at regular intervales between embossed leaf and acorn stripes. Gold leaf applied to embossed areas. Gray ground.

Wallpaper

Rolled fragment of green flocked wallpaper from Middleboro, Massachusetts. Floral damask pattern with large-scale, stylized flower framed by serpentine foliate scroll and foliate vine. Roller-printed in metallic silver and green flocking on yellow ground with mica flakes.

Wallpaper

Rolled fragment of red flocked wallpaper from Middleboro, Massachusetts. Fragment is the center of pattern only. Large-scale foliate damask roller-printed in red flocking, flocking overprinted in dark red, on light cream polished ground.

Wallpaper

Rolled fragment of unused floral wallpaper from the dining room of the William H. Greeley Homestead, New Gloucester, Maine. Loose-stemmed floral bouquets form all-over pattern. Roller-printed in black, maroon, peach and pale yellow on olive ground.

Wallpaper

Rolled fragment of unused floral wallpaper from the William H. Greeley Homestead, Gloucester, Maine. All-over pattern of flowers, grasses and hanging floral vines. Roller-printed in two light yellows, orange, pale green, olive, maroon and red on olive ground.

Fragments of "The Boston Cultivator" farm journal

Four fragments of "The Boston Cultivator" farm journal dating from circa 1849-1850. Pages of the newspaper were used to cover a wall.
